Canadian Playwright Debra Hale

Picture
A performance storyteller, seasoned actor, and familiar face on both stage and screen, Canadian playwright Debra Hale has penned and produced three scripts for stage -- the edge-of-your-seat thriller I Won't Tell a Soul, the comedic Heads Will Roll, and the poignant, yet quirky, multi-character Freedom 85 now touring Ontario theatres.

Debra's extensive performance career includes the two-actor shows Sexy Laundry (1000 Islands Playhouse) and Norm Foster's Storm Warning (Lighthouse, Theatre In Port, and Toronto's Walmer Centre). She also starred in the comedy Something Drastic (Tarragon Extra Space) and leapt into the role of Constance Ledbelly in Goodnight Desdemona, Good Morning Juliet (Magnus Theatre). On the serious side -- Debra shone in the title role in Shaw's Annajanska's (Factory Studio) and as spicy Ginger Reed in Lanford Wilson's Book of Days (Toronto). In addition to numerous other theatre credits throughout Toronto and across Ontario, Debra has appeared in a recurring role on CBC's Wind at My Back, as well as in dozens of commercials and in several independent films.
